The FreeBSD buildbots have been encountering
UNHANDLED TASK ERROR: EOFError: read end of file
while running the test suite on FreeBSD 12, which I can reproduce locally. What's actually happening is a segfault, but you wouldn't know unless you check/var/log/messages
and/or see the coredump file left behind.Running the tests with a debug build and examining the backtrace of the coredump with GDB, I get:
@vchuravy looked at this a bit and posited that it was a crash in the unwinder while reading process data, caused by a bug in libunwind and/or buggy DWARF emission, and that something may be wrong with asynchronous unwind tables. He recommended the following:
-fno-asynchronous-unwind-tables
. I tried that but the crash persisted.He also noted the following upstream bug reports, which may be a useful breadcrumb (for folks who understand these things 😅)
